I am not very experienced when it comes to PLC networks, so I have a question would the following topography work.

We have 3x PLC, everyone has a unmanaged switch(siemens CSM377). We would like to connect all PLC to central PC so would it work if we would connect all of the unmanaged switches to central switch where the PC with visualization is connected?
Would the following work or we need something extra?

Thank you for your help!
 
Provided the pc has whatever it needs to communicate with the plc's and all ip addresses are within the same range I see no reason why your set up wouldn't work.

Thank you for your reply!


I suppose all IP address of the PLC and PC should be in the same network( having in example 192.168.0.x only the x different and they have the same subnet mask 255.255.255.0).
So if i got it right the PC would have to have regular network card and a switch where are all the cables from PC and CSM377 units of the PLC connected (with installed and programmed visualization software WINCC)?!
Please correct me if I am wrong.
